Standard Tank Water Heaters

Standard tank style water heaters are large holding tanks which house between 30 and 80 gallons of water. They are highly insulated to ensure your water will remain piping hot any time you would like it.

Tank water heaters are normally dependable, however they sometimes have issues. Below are some frequently occurring issues that affect standard tank style gas and electric water heaters.

No Hot Water

The most typical reason there is not any hot water in the water heater is a fuse has tripped. The first thing you should evaluate is the fuse box.

If the circuit breaker is okay then the heating elements or the thermostat on an electric water heater may require replacement. On a gas water heater, the key things to look at are the pilot and the gas control valve.

Rusty, Dirty, or Discolored Water

Rusty hot water can be caused by corrosion of the pipes, water tank, or anode rod. If left untreated, corrosion could cause further deterioration and develop a leak in the tank. Changing out an anode rod is a fairly uncomplicated process and it may extend the life of your water heater by several years.

Hot water that is simply discolored, but isn't rusty may be due to hard water build up on the heating element or debris inside the tank.

Smelly Hot Water

Hot water which has an odor of rotten eggs or sulfur is usually caused by bacteria build up inside the water heater.

Water Leaking from the Bottom

A water leak from the base of the tank might be caused by a few different problems. It could be caused by a temperature and pressure valve, condensation, a leaking gasket, corrosion of the tank, or draining from the overflow pipe.

Water Leaking from the Top

Water leaking from the top of the water heater could be from the hot water outlet or cold water inlet pipes, a faulty temperature and pressure valve, or a loose connection.

Pilot Light Problems

There are several reasons why a pilot will not light or stay lit. The pilot light tube may be clogged, there may be air in the gas line, the gas valve could be defective, or the thermocouple needs replacement.

Strange Sounds

Strange noises from your hot water heater such as banging, knocking, hissing, and other noises frequently take place when there is a buildup of sediment in the lower portion of the tank. Hissing could be a sign that there is a leak or condensation. Most noises are nothing to worry about, but it's still a good idea to have it inspected.

Low Hot Water Pressure

If you have a sudden drop in hot water pressure, it might be caused by sediment in your pipes or faucets.

Tankless Water Heaters

Tankless water heaters are the most recent breed of water heater. They are more power efficient than their tank counterparts, are more economical to run and generally have a longer lifespan, but are more costly up front. They need tremendously less space and don't run out of hot water, but initially can require some extra apparatus and re-plumbing or re-routing of gas and water lines.

A tankless water heater utilizes more gas than a typical heating system, and may require wider diameter gas piping. You will want to make sure that your existing water piping can support a tankless heater.

Common Tankless Water Heater Issues
No Hot Water

One of the most common issues in tankless water heaters is no hot water. This might be related to a variety of things including a gas, electricity, or water supply issue, ignition failure, an error code in the machine, a blocked pipe, or frozen pipe.

Mineral Build Up

Sediment build up happens frequently and can cause damage to your water heater. Having a water softener installed could slow the build up. An additional solution is to have your water heater flushed twice per year with a descaling cleaner.

Error Codes

Most tankless water heaters have a screen that puts out an error code when there is a problem. There are a wide variety of reasons why an error code may appear.
